Practical Gifts for the Elderly Man Who Values Functionality
Practical gifts are ideal for the elderly man who values functionality. As we age, we require a greater level of comfort and convenience, which is why gadgets and practical items are perfect. Consider gifts such as heated blankets, foot massagers, and adjustable reading glasses. These items can help alleviate physical discomfort while providing the recipient with an improved quality of life.
For the elderly man who prefers independence, consider functional gifts such as a walker or a motorized scooter. These gifts can greatly enhance mobility while providing the recipient with a sense of autonomy. Additionally, home safety and security devices such as motion sensor lights, door alarms, and smart home systems are also practical gifts that can help ensure peace of mind for both the recipient and their loved ones. Practical gifts may not be as flashy as other gifts, but they are undoubtedly the most useful and appreciated.
Gift Ideas That Will Delight the Older Man Who Is a Collector or Enthusiast
For the older man who loves to collect or have a hobby, gift-giving can be a bit of a challenge. But fear not! There are plenty of gift ideas that will delight the collector or enthusiast in your life.
If he’s a car enthusiast, consider a restoration book or a coffee table book that showcases classic cars. For stamp or coin collectors, look for rare or limited-edition sets that he may not already have. Art lovers may appreciate a piece from a local artist or a ticket to a special exhibit at a museum. Whatever his collection or interest may be, there is sure to be a unique and special gift that he will treasure for years to come.

Budget-Friendly Gift Options for the Older Man Who Appreciates Frugality.
When it comes to finding a gift for an older man who has everything, it can be challenging to come up with something original and meaningful. However, you don’t have to break the bank to give a thoughtful gift. In fact, some of the most appreciative gifts are those that show your effort and consideration rather than cost.
One budget-friendly idea for an older man could be a personalized photo album filled with pictures of your favorite memories together. Another option could be a homemade coupon book with promises to do things like mow the lawn, wash the car, or cook a favorite meal. Other ideas could include a cute and cozy pair of slippers or socks, a selection of his favorite coffee or tea, or a small plant to bring some greenery into his space. Whatever you decide, remember that the thought and care behind the gift are what truly counts.
